Al-Mikdad: The world is witnessing resounding collapse of values ​​due to silence over Israeli genocidal war against the Palestinian people

Minister of Foreign Affairs and Expatriates Faisal Al-Mikdad stressed that the world, today, is witnessing a resounding collapse of human values ​​through the unprecedented international silence regarding the crimes of genocide committed by the Israeli occupation entity against the defenseless Palestinian people with American and Western support.

In a speech via video before the third summit of the Voice of the Global South, hosted by India in the presence of foreign ministers and senior officials from a number of countries around the world, Al-Mikdad said, “the Western countries that claim illusory democracy and respecting human rights are mobilizing their fleets and armies in support of this criminal entity to encourage it to commit more crimes and massacres in the occupied Syrian Golan and occupied Palestine, and to launch attacks against neighboring countries without accountability.”

Al-Mikdad said that Syria hopes that the countries of the South would be able to unite their stances, confront the challenges they face, play their vital role in global governance, and put an end to Western hegemony over international political, economic, and financial institutions and their unfair practices against the economic, social, and development interests of the countries of the South.

Al-Mikdad said, “We must work together to force these countries to stop imposing inhumane unilateral coercive measures that destroy the economies of our countries and undermine the ability of our national institutions to provide humanitarian and social services, including health, education, and social support for our peoples, and that hinder the achievement of sustainable development goals.”

The top Syrian diplomt went on to say that “these measures have become an economic terrorism and a weapon directed against peoples that affects all aspects of daily life, targeting the most basic requirements, including health supplies, vaccines, life-saving medicines, and the basic energy necessary for practicing any industrial, agricultural, or economic activity.”

He clarified that the impacts of the unilateral coercive measures are multiplied in the light of the hostile practices pursued by the United States and its allies against Syria, including the acts of aggression and looting of underground resources.

Al-Mikdad thanked India and the countries of the group of the global South that supported Syria in confronting terrorism that came from all over the world, in confronting the illegal foreign military presence on its territory and in demanding the immediate, complete and unconditional lifting of the unilateral and illegal coercive measures. He reaffirmex Syria’s support for the aspirations of the peoples of the countries of the South in achieving the goals of sustainable development, achieving security and peace, and ensuring that no country is left behind.

The minister pointed out that the countries of the South have always sought to reach a safer world, in which peace, justice, solidarity, cooperation and equality prevail, based on respect for the sovereignty of states and the integrity of their territories, non-interference in their internal affairs, and working together to achieve the goals of sustainable development, eliminate poverty, and build a sustainable future for the coming generations.

Al-Mikdad regreted that today the world has turned into a stage controlled by Western countries that assign the role of the victim to the criminal, and set laws for this criminal according to their own interests, in complete disregard for international conventions and norms and in continuation of their colonial approach based on humiliating peoples, stealing their resources and capabilities and depriving them of development and prosperity.
